Types of Commercial Installations

POLISHED CONCRETE FLOORS
Polished concrete floors are a type of commercial flooring that is ubiquitous in retail, manufacturing, warehouses and multifamily development. Polished concrete offers a cost effective, environmentally friendly flooring solution that can last 20 years or more with little maintenance. Because polished concrete uses the structural slab of the building, they reduce waste and cost significantly. Further, they’re reflective, so lighting requirements are reduced in buildings utilizing polished concrete floors. Finally, they’re easy to clean and slip-resistant

URETHANE CEMENT FLOORS
Urethane cement is the most durable and resilient type of commercial concrete flooring available. As its name suggests, urethane cement is a combination of polyurethane and cement and is installed at thicknesses of 1/4″ to 3/8″. Urethane cement is also slopeable, meaning it can be used around drains and curbs. Common uses for urethane cement are food processing plants, breweries, distilleries, waste processing facilities, and cold storage facilities. Urethane cement offers extreme resilience to impact and thermal shock, and can be installed in spaces where moisture is constantly present.

EPOXY FLOORS
Epoxy floors come in a large variety of installations, but the most common variety is a ‘thin-mil’ epoxy system. These systems generally utilize 2-3 coats of thermoplastic material–a base or primer coat, a body or build coat, and a top coat. Materials such as polyurethane or polyaspartic may be substituted in these systems, and broadcasts such as quartz sand or plastic flake may be added to the body coat. Common uses for epoxy floors are food manufacturing, veterinary and medical offices, automotive repair facilities, and waste management facilities.

TERRAZZO FLOORS
Terrazzo flooring is a type of commercial flooring that is commonly used in installations with extremely high foot traffic, such as schools, courthouses, and stadiums. Terrazzo mixes an epoxy binder with marble aggregate chips, creating a floor thats both aesthetically pleasing and highly durable.
